The Innovative Program Described In This Book Revolutionizes The The Treatment Of Sexual Dysfunction. During Eleven Years Of Daily Clinical Work, More Than Five Hundred Couples Have Been Treated At Masters And Johnson'S Reproductive Biology Research Foundation In St. Louis.
